Transaction 18788489b44fbd6eafc176efeab32b607e685e9f4df56e7e2354353f3c7ca8ee

1 Input
2 Outputs
  • 18788489b44fbd6eafc176efeab32b607e685e9f4df56e7e2354353f3c7ca8ee:0
  • value  108000
    address  3FwvEdqgUNKJuTLCXJscZKYxy7FjuF9T8p
  • 18788489b44fbd6eafc176efeab32b607e685e9f4df56e7e2354353f3c7ca8ee:1
  • value  17596
    address  bc1qw0vlkv80u398l4zcjjg9crshpt8mvzp8pwprgg